As Haryana gears up for its assembly elections today, over 2 crore voters are poised to make their voices heard in this crucial democratic exercise. With 90 assembly seats at stake and a diverse array of candidates—totaling 1,031—the stage is set for what promises to be a fiercely contested election.


Key Political Players

The stakes are high for major political figures, including current Chief Minister Nayab Singh Saini, former Chief Minister Bhupinder Singh Hooda, and rising star Vinesh Phogat. The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) is vying for a third consecutive term, while the Congress aims to reclaim its position after a decade in the opposition. Voter Sentiment and Advocacy

Vinesh Phogat has emerged as a vocal advocate for women's rights during this election cycle, calling on voters to prioritize issues affecting women. Her platform resonates with many, especially as gender equality remains a pressing concern in Haryana. 

In a contrasting approach, Congress chief Mallikarjun Kharge has urged voters to reflect on the pressing issues of unemployment, inflation, corruption, and social inequalities that have plagued Haryana over the last decade. His call to action emphasizes the need for accountability from those currently in power.

High-Profile Endorsements and Calls for Action

Prime Minister Modi has also entered the fray, encouraging a high voter turnout and describing the elections as a "festival of democracy." His message is particularly aimed at first-time voters, urging them to participate actively in shaping the future of their state.

Former Haryana Chief Minister Manohar Lal Khattar echoed this sentiment after casting his vote early in Karnal, emphasizing the importance of voting as a civic duty.

Allegations and Controversies

As with any election, controversies abound. Congress leader Deepender Singh Hooda has made serious allegations against the Bhiwani district superintendent of police, accusing him of favoring the BJP and attempting to sway the election results. Such accusations highlight the heightened tensions as polling progresses across the state.

 The Voting Process

Voting began today at 7 AM and will continue until 6 PM, with 20,632 polling booths set up to facilitate the process. Mock polling has already been conducted to ensure everything runs smoothly, and the atmosphere is charged with anticipation as citizens exercise their right to vote.
